在当今的数字化时代,掌握数据库管理技能是许多IT专业人士和软件开发者的基本要求,MySQL作为一种流行的开源关系型数据库管理系统,广泛用于网站和应用程序的数据存储与管理,对于零基础的学习者来说,学习MySQL可能会觉得门槛较高,特别是下载和安装软件的过程可能会令人望而却步,幸运的是,现在有一些在线平台和方法可以轻松学习MySQL,无需下载安装任何软件,以下就是一些推荐的方法:
使用在线MySQL模拟环境
1、SQL Fiddle
这是一个免费的在线服务,提供了一个交互式的界面来编写和测试SQL代码。
用户可以创建一个新的schema,并直接在浏览器中编写、运行SQL语句。
2、DB Fiddle
DB Fiddle是一个在线的数据库模式创建工具,支持多种数据库系统,包括MySQL。
它允许用户保存自己的模式,并且可以分享链接给其他人查看或编辑。
3、Codeacademy
Codeacademy提供了互动的编程课程,其中包括了SQL的课程。
这些课程通常包含实践练习,允许学生直接在网页上编写和执行SQL命令。
利用云服务平台提供的数据库实例
1、Amazon RDS
Amazon RDS让用户可以在Amazon Web Services (AWS)云上轻松设置和管理数据库实例。
提供免费层,适合学习和实验。
2、Google Cloud SQL
Google Cloud SQL为用户提供了完全托管的MySQL数据库服务。
同样有免费的试用期,可以用来熟悉MySQL的使用和管理。
3、Microsoft Azure
Azure也提供了MySQL的托管服务,可以在上面进行实践操作。
拥有免费账户的用户可以利用Azure的免费资源来学习MySQL。
观看视频教程和参加在线课程
1、YouTube
YouTube上有许多专门教授SQL和MySQL的频道,SQL Tutorial for Beginners”等。
视频通常会通过屏幕录制的方式,展示实际的SQL查询和操作。
2、Coursera / edX
这些在线教育平台提供了由大学和专业机构提供的数据库相关课程。
课程通常包括视频讲座、阅读材料以及实践作业。
实操练习
1、LeetCode
对于那些希望通过解决实际问题来提高SQL技能的人来说,LeetCode提供了很多基于真实场景的SQL题目。
每个题目都有详细的讨论区,可以参考别人的解法和思路。
2、HackerRank
HackerRank也有专门的SQL部分,提供了大量的挑战题供用户练习。
完成挑战后可以看到其他用户的解法,互相学习交流。
常见问题与解答
Q1: 在线学习MySQL时需要注意哪些安全问题?
A1: 在线学习时,尽量使用不包含敏感信息的测试数据,避免在公共平台上运行涉及个人或公司机密数据的查询,确保了解在线平台的安全政策和数据保护措施。
Q2: 我是否需要了解编程基础才能学习MySQL?
A2: 虽然具备一定的编程知识会有助于理解复杂的SQL概念,但并非必须,许多在线课程和资源都是为初学者设计的,从最基础的概念开始讲解,逐步深入,只要有兴趣和耐心,即使没有编程背景也能学会MySQL。
原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/406423.html